I'm using Mapguide 2.2 RC2 on windows
I am trying to combine a tiled map with a dynamic overlay,
both the map definitions are in the same projection, from the same
mapguide server
The problem I am having is when I zoom or pan, the dynamic layer just isn't
updating, the app layer doesn't come on until i toggle it off and then
on again and
then it is not updated, it gets stuck as per attached screenshots
I'm using the standard mapguide template applicationDefinition with
this as a mapgroup
<MapGroup id="app">
<Map>
<Type>MapGuide</Type>
<SingleTile>false</SingleTile>
<Extension>
<ResourceId>Library://base.MapDefinition</ResourceId>
</Extension>
</Map>
<Map>
<Type>MapGuide</Type>
<SingleTile>true</SingleTile>
<Extension>
<ResourceId>Library://app.MapDefinition</ResourceId>
</Extension>
<Options>
<isBaseLayer>false</isBaseLayer>
<useOverlay>true</useOverlay>
</Options>
</Map>
</MapGroup>
I tried this with our good old friend the sheboygan sample and had the
same issue.
any ideas?
